题目内容

下面一段代码需要( )保证其正常输出。my_len(my_def): my_def.split() return len(my_def) res=my_len('hfweiie8832 fej中文')print(res)

A. 首行缩进与第二行保持一致
B. 首行添加def关键字,且用空格与函数名隔开
C. 第三行去掉len关键字
D. 无需修改,程序可以正常输出

查看答案
更多问题

下列代码段输出正确的是( )。g=lambda x ,y: x * yprint(g(2,3))

A. 6
B. 1
C. 2
D. 5

Python语句f1=lambda x:x*2;f2=lambda x:x**2;print(f1(f2(2)))的运行结果是( )。

A. 2
B. 4
C. 6
D. 8

Python中,若def f1(a,b,c):print(a+b),则nums=(1,2,3);f1(*nums)的运行结果是( )。

A. 语法错
B. 6
C. 3
D. 1

已知函数定义def func(**p):return sum(p.values())那么表达式func(x=1, y=2, z=3)的值为()。

A. 6
B. 1
C. 2
D. 3

答案查题题库